Innovating transnational aquatic biodiversity monitoring using high-throughput DNA tools and automated image recognition
Description of the granted funding
DNAquaIMG, is transforming freshwater biodiversity monitoring with cutting-edge molecular and automated image recognition techniques. This interdisciplinary team, spanning 11 countries, combines DNA metabarcoding and image-based methods to provide more comprehensive biodiversity insights. DNAquaIMG's goal is to harmonize and implement these methods within the European Water Framework Directive, contributing to both ecological status assessments and transnational biodiversity monitoring. With a focus on invertebrates and diatoms, DNAquaIMG aims to enhance ecosystem management, align with the European Green Deal, and support UN post-2020 targets.
